随着互联网技术的飞速发展,Web前端开发框架层出不穷。对于新手来说,选择合适的框架至关重要。本文将为大家盘点2024年最火热的10个Web前端开发框架,帮助新手快速入门。
1. React
React是由Facebook开发的一个用于构建用户界面的JavaScript库。它以组件化的思想,将UI拆分成可复用的组件,大大提高了开发效率。
特点:
- 轻量级,易于上手
- 跨平台,支持React Native、React VR等
- 强大的社区支持
适用场景:
- 前端开发
- 移动端开发
- 虚拟现实开发
2. Vue.js
Vue.js是一个渐进式JavaScript框架,它允许开发者使用HTML模板来构建用户界面。Vue.js以其简洁、易用和高效的特点,受到许多开发者的喜爱。
特点:
- 易于上手,学习成本低
- 组件化开发,提高开发效率
- 支持双向数据绑定
适用场景:
- 前端开发
- 移动端开发
3. Angular
Angular是由Google开发的一个开源前端框架。它基于TypeScript,具有模块化、组件化等特点。
特点:
- 完整的解决方案,包含服务、指令、组件等
- 高度模块化,便于代码管理和维护
- 强大的依赖注入机制
适用场景:
- 企业级应用开发
- 大型项目开发
4. Svelte
Svelte是一个新兴的前端框架,它通过编译成原生代码,减少了运行时的负担。
特点:
- 编译型框架,提高性能
- 轻量级,易于学习
- 灵活的数据绑定机制
适用场景:
- 小型项目开发
- 性能要求较高的项目
5. Next.js
Next.js是一个基于React的框架,用于构建服务器端渲染的应用程序。
特点:
- 服务器端渲染,提高页面加载速度
- 热更新,提高开发效率
- 支持静态站点生成
适用场景:
- SEO优化
- 需要快速加载的应用程序
6. Gatsby
Gatsby是一个基于React的静态站点生成器,它可以帮助开发者快速构建静态网站。
特点:
- 易于使用,快速上手
- 强大的插件系统
- 优化后的性能
适用场景:
- 静态网站开发
- 博客、个人主页等
7. VuePress
VuePress是一个基于Vue的静态站点生成器,它可以帮助开发者快速构建Vue相关的文档站点。
特点:
- 适用于Vue相关文档
- 支持Markdown语法
- 插件丰富
适用场景:
- Vue相关文档
- 技术博客
8. Nuxt.js
Nuxt.js是一个基于Vue的框架,用于构建全栈应用程序。
特点:
- 跨平台,支持服务器端渲染和静态站点生成
- 简单易用,提高开发效率
- 插件丰富
适用场景:
- 全栈应用开发
- 需要服务器端渲染的应用程序
9. Ember.js
Ember.js是一个基于JavaScript的框架,用于构建大型Web应用程序。
特点:
- 完整的解决方案,包含路由、模型、视图等
- 高度模块化,便于代码管理和维护
- 强大的社区支持
适用场景:
- 大型Web应用程序开发
- 企业级应用开发
10. Polymer
Polymer是一个由Google开发的前端框架,用于构建可重用的Web组件。
特点:
- 组件化开发,提高开发效率
- 跨平台,支持Web、移动端等
- 强大的社区支持
适用场景:
- 可重用Web组件开发
- 跨平台开发
总结,选择合适的前端开发框架对于开发者来说至关重要。以上10个框架在2024年具有较高的热度,新手可以根据自己的需求选择适合自己的框架。
